Abstract
We give a combinatorial formula for the character of a finite-dimensional irreducible representation of the periplectic Lie superalgebra . The character of irreducible module is given by a cancellation-free alternating sum over the characters of thick or thin Kac modules, or , such that there exists a ribbon tiling of a skew Young diagram .

Comments
The paper has been withdrawn by the authors. There is an error in Lemma 3.4, which plays a crucial role in the proof of Theorems 3.11 and 3.14. The authors thank Shifra Reif and Mee Seong Im for correspondence which led them to find this error
